Instead of checking that the amount of tokens received from a swap is greater than the minimum amount expected from this swap, it calculates the difference between the initial receiver’s balance and the balance of the router
Check the intended values
- ConsenSys Audit DAOfi Finding 4.4
- Error Handling
- Major Severity
- Incorrect Check
- Swap Tokens
- Use Correct Check
- Youtube Reference
- Major severity finding from Consensys Diligence Audit of DAOfi
- Correctly checking function return values 142 175 [Pitfalls.201]